Why payment and credit terms matters on the Max 3
Standard practice is a deposit with balance before shipment for new accounts.
Cash flow is the quiet constraint behind payment and credit terms: the cheapest option is rarely the one that frees the most working capital.
Established relationships may move to documentary credit or open terms.

Frequently asked questions
What payment terms apply to a first Max 3 order?
Typically a deposit on confirmation and the balance before shipment, moving to better terms with history.
Can packaging be adjusted for our market?
Artwork localisation is straightforward; structural changes need larger volumes and a longer lead time.
Can several models be mixed in one shipment?
Yes, mixing models and flavours within a carton or pallet is common and usually helps first time buyers test demand.
How quickly can a repeat order be produced?
For established configurations production typically runs two to four weeks, with transit on top depending on the chosen method.
